On 18 November 1987, a fire broke out beneath a wooden escalator at King’s Cross Underground station.
At first, it seemed small. Then heat and smoke burst into the ticket hall, trapping ordinary commuters in a place they thought was safe.
31 people died.
Afterwards, 157 safety recommendations were made.
